Types of Phone Systems

When deciding on a phone system for your small business, it's crucial to understand the different types that are available. Conventional landline systems are among the earliest forms of telephone systems. They function through physical wires and are typically dependable for basic communication purposes.  charlotte nc  offer functions like call waiting and voicemail but may lack the advanced functionalities found in newer systems.

VoIP, or Voice over Internet Protocol, has achieved popularity in recent years. This method allows you to make calls over the web instead of standard phone lines. VoIP phone systems frequently come with a range of functionalities, including video calls, call forwarding, and integration with other business applications. This can provide more flexibility and cost savings, especially for small businesses with distributed employees.

Finally, virtual phone systems represent a further modern approach. These systems use cloud technology to manage calls and can enhance communication without the need for complicated hardware. Virtual phone systems usually include mobile apps, enabling business owners and employees to take calls from virtually anywhere. This type of system can be especially beneficial for small businesses in need of streamlined and cost-effective communication solutions.

Financial Assessment and Cost Management

When selecting a telephony solution for your SME, understanding the associated costs is essential. The price of communication solutions can differ greatly based on the desired features, the amount of users, and whether you choose a cloud-based solution or on-premises equipment. It's crucial to obtain multiple quotes and assess them in conjunction with your operational needs. Assessing the total cost of total ownership will also help, factoring in capital expenditures, installation charges, and ongoing maintenance or subscription expenses.

Financial planning for a phone system should account for both initial and recurring expenses. Many SMEs often neglect the ongoing costs associated with phone systems, such as recurring service charges, toll charges, and any necessary upgrades over time. Allocating a share of your resources for these costs ensures you won’t be surprised by expenses down the line. Additionally, factor in any potential savings from enhanced productivity and productivity that the updated system might bring, as these can help validate a greater initial expenditure.
